The White-winged Warbler (Xenoligea montana) is a bird species in the family Phaenicophilidae, within the order Passeriformes (songbirds). Recorded measurements include a wingspan of 12.8 cm and a weight of 12.1 g. The IUCN Red List classifies it as Vulnerable.
